titleOfInvention Device for the controlled transfer of volatile gases or gaseous molecules into a container intended to contain a liquid or semi-liquid food product
abstract According to the invention, this device (1) comprises: - a rigid capsule (2) forming a chamber (6) whereof one longitudinal end (6a) is open, and forming a longitudinal duct (7) for the flow of a liquid or semi-liquid food product (300); - an active product (3) contained in said chamber (6), capable of absorbing a gas and/or volatile gaseous molecules present in said food product (300), or of diffusing a volatile gas and/or gaseous molecules into said food product (300); - a cap (4) for closing said open longitudinal end (6a) of the chamber (6), comprising a penetrable septum (4c), said cap (4) being able, when it is placed on said capsule (2) and its septum (4c) is not perforated, to close the chamber (6) so that it is sealed against gases and water, and allowing, when it is perforated, a transfer of volatile gases and/or gaseous molecules between the outside and the inside of the chamber (6), and - a membrane (5) permeable to the volatile gases and/or gaseous molecules to be absorbed or diffused, placed in the chamber (6) so as to separate the active product (3) contained in the chamber (6) from the outside. The invention also relates to a closure for a container as described above, comprising said device (1), a method for manufacturing a container comprising such a closure, and a machine for implementing this method.
